Best Beginner APIs

New to APIs? Check out this list of easy beginner APIs that could help you get started!
How To Use an API (The Complete Guide) [A Simple API Example]RapidAPI blog
Top APIs for Beginners

If you're just learning about APIs and need somewhere to start, check out the APIs curated in this API collection. It's the best place to learn how to use an API.

APIs that are easy to learn include:

  • Twitter
  • Google Maps
  • YouTube
  • Soundcloud
  • Stripe
  • Instagram
  • Twilio
  • Yelp
  • Skyscanner
  • and more!

Install SDK for NodeJS


To utilize unirest for node.js install the the npm module:

$ npm install unirest

After installing the npm package you can now start simplifying requests like so:

var unirest = require('unirest');

Creating Request

.header("X-RapidAPI-Key", "SIGN-UP-FOR-KEY")
.header("Content-Type", "application/x-www-form-urlencoded")
.end(function (result) {
  console.log(result.status, result.headers, result.body);
